THIS IS A PRESOLICITATION NOTICE FOR A COMMERCIAL ACQUISITION USING FAR PART 12 UNDER SIMPLIFIED ACQUISITION PROCEDURES. THIS PRESOLICITATION NOTICE IS NOT A REQUEST FOR QUOTES (RFQ). The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A), Veterans Health Administration (VHA), Network Contracting Office (NCO) 15, intends to issue a Request for Quote (RFQ) for radiopharmaceuticals for the Robert J. Dole VA Medical Center, 5500 E. Kellog Avenue, Wichita, KS 67218-1607. The anticipated RFQ number is 36C25526Q0306, associated with Action ID# 36C255-26-AP-1665. The applicable North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) code is 325412, Pharmaceutical Preparation Manufacturing, and the Product Service Code (PSC) is 6505, Drugs and Biologicals. This requirement will be issued as an unrestricted solicitation. The Government anticipates awarding a single-award, firm-fixed-price, five-year Indefinite Delivery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) contract with five (5) twelve-month ordering periods for the provision and delivery of radiopharmaceuticals to support Nuclear Medicine Services at the Robert J. Dole VA Medical Center in Wichita, Kansas. Individual task/delivery orders will be issued by the NCO 15 Contracting Officer under the resultant IDIQ contract. The contractor shall furnish all labor, supervision, supplies, equipment, licenses, and transportation necessary to provide radiopharmaceuticals in accordance with the forthcoming solicitation and Statement of Work. The RFQ is expected to be posted on or about April 24, 2026, with quotes due on or about May 15, 2026; the official closing date and time for receipt of quotes will be stated in the RFQ.
